Key Developments
ArmLogi Holding Corp. (NASDAQ: ARLO) disclosed plans to bring middle-mile transportation routes, previously managed by third-party carriers, under direct company management. This transition is designed to afford greater control over logistics operations, reduce costs, and facilitate scalability as the company’s fulfillment network grows.
The company anticipates that internalizing these transportation routes will improve operational flexibility and contribute positively to margin enhancement.
